Sherrelwood spans about 2.5 square miles of Adams County between Federal Boulevard and Pecos Street, with Sherrelwood Estates as the largest subdivision — roughly 8,300 people in brick ranches and split-levels built from 1955 to 1972. Perl Mack Manor sits along the southern edge near Twin Lakes Park, where wider lots mean basement staircases with hardwood treads. Fairview and Florado fill the middle of the CDP with compact ranches on quarter-acre lots — straight stairs, often carpeted, sometimes with original oak underneath. Off Pecos, the homes near Sherrelwood Park are slightly newer late-1960s builds with tiled entries and split-level plans that need a curved rail at the landing turn.

Grant

VA HISA Grant

Up to $6,800 for service-connected veterans and their surviving spouses. One-time, tax-free, no repayment.

Eligibility: Veterans & surviving spouses
Waiver

Colorado Medicaid Waiver

Home & Community-Based Services Waiver may cover up to 100% of installation for income-qualified residents.

Eligibility: Medicaid + medical need
Tax deduction

IRS Medical Deduction

With a doctor's letter of medical necessity, the full cost is deductible on Schedule A as a qualified medical expense.

Eligibility: Taxpayers who itemize

What does a stairlift cost in Sherrelwood?

A straight stairlift for a standard Sherrelwood ranch basement starts at $2,800 installed. Curved lifts start at $9,000, outdoor units at $4,000 and heavy-duty models at $5,050. Every quote covers the assessment, rail, installation, battery backup and a 5-year warranty.

How much more does a curved stairlift cost than a straight one in Sherrelwood?

Curved lifts start at $9,000 versus $2,800 for a straight rail. The difference is the custom fabrication — Luis laser-measures the turn on your split-level landing, then the rail is bent to match before installation.

What's included in the $2,800 straight stairlift price?

Everything: Luis comes to your Sherrelwood home for a free assessment and measurement, the rail is cut to your exact stair length, the carriage and seat are installed in beige or brown, and the DC motor with battery backup is wired in.

Are there any ongoing costs after installing a stairlift in Sherrelwood?

No mandatory ongoing costs. The DC motor draws about as much power as a laptop charger, so your electric bill won't move. The first year of service calls is included, and the rail carries a lifetime warranty.
